RESEARCH ON THE PREPARATION AND PROPERTIES OF 2-2 CURVED PIEZOELECTRIC COMPOSITE
The 2-2 curved piezoelectric composites were prepared with epoxy resin as matrix and curved piezoelectric ceramics as functional phase, and the curved piezoelectric ceramics were prepared by cutting the piezoelectric ceramics ring into different radian along the radial direction uniformly.The effects of the structural parameters on the performances of piezoelectric composites were studied.The height and thickness of piezoelectric ceramic have little influence on the piezoelectric constant and dielectric constant.And with the increase of the piezoelectric ceramic high and thickness, the variation of electromechanical coupling coefficient increases and decreases respectively, and the mechanical quality factor all appears to decrease.With the increase of the composites radian, the d33 and Kt values all firstly increase and then decrease.The dielectric constant increase with the increase of the composites radian, and the mechanical quality factor shows no obvious varying rule.
